How the Interactive Gambling Act Shapes Player Choices

The sun-scorched outback of Australian digital wagering hides a legal maze as complex as the Great Barrier Reef’s currents. The Interactive Gambling Act of 2001 acts as the bedrock, banning in-play sports betting online while permitting pre-match wagers and daily fantasy sports. Yet, offshore operators often slip through the cracks, luring punters with live odds and flashy bonuses. This creates a tense dance: local players must navigate Australian gambling compliance to avoid legal grey zones. State regulators like the Northern Territory Racing Commission issue licenses, but enforcement remains patchy. Responsible Gambling Tools and Support Services

Responsible gambling tools are essential for maintaining control, allowing players to set deposit limits, time reminders, and self-exclusion periods directly within their accounts. These features, combined with expert support services like 24/7 helplines and live chat with trained advisors, form a critical safety net. Accessing professional counseling through services such as Gamblers Anonymous or national helplines provides judgment-free assistance for those struggling with harmful play patterns. Taking a brief “reality check” pause during a session can significantly restore perspective and prevent impulsive decisions. By leveraging these built-in digital safeguards alongside independent charity resources, individuals can transform gambling from a risky compulsion into a consciously managed leisure activity. Always remember that seeking help early is a sign of strength, not weakness.

Tax Implications for Winnings and Prizes

Winnings from gambling, lotteries, contests, or sweepstakes are classified as taxable income by the IRS and must be reported on your annual return, regardless of the amount. The full fair market value of non-cash prizes, such as a car or vacation, is also included in your gross income. To avoid surprises, reporting all winnings accurately is critical, as the IRS receives matching documentation from payers via Forms W-2G or 1099-MISC. A significant tax bill can arise if you fail to plan for withholdings, especially on large jackpots. For strategic management of your finances, consulting a tax professional is strongly advised to handle withholding adjustments, offset losses correctly, and navigate state-level requirements.

Reporting Requirements for Professional Players

Winning a prize or jackpot often triggers immediate tax obligations, making it crucial to understand the treatment of gambling winnings and prizes. The IRS typically considers such windfalls as taxable income, meaning you must report the fair market value of cash or property. This can quickly turn a thrilling victory into a complex financial event. To stay compliant, remember key rules: gambling winnings and prizes require careful tracking and reporting. Key considerations include:

  • Cash prizes are fully taxable at your ordinary income rate.
  • Non-cash items, like cars or trips, are taxed at their fair market value.
  • Win-based withholding (usually 24%) applies to amounts over $5,000.
  • Gambling losses can offset winnings, but only if you itemize deductions.

Failing to report can lead to penalties, so always keep accurate records and consult a tax professional.
